IT Asset Management involves the monitoring of assets through the different stages of their life cycle. This includes tracking the performance, costs, and relationships of assets to support the strategic decision making for the IT environment.
IT Asset Management facilitates the recording of detailed hardware and software inventory information which can be used to assist IT with supporting the users of the assets and for making decisions about hardware and software purchases and redistribution.
The Assets or Items in the IT Asset Management database forms the foundation of a Configuration Management Database (CMDB)
